From: Jeremy Fitzhardinge <jeremy@xensource.com>
Implement kasprintf, a kernel version of asprintf. This allocates the
memory required for the formatted string, including the trailing '\0'.
Returns NULL on allocation failure.
Requires vsnprintf to accept a NULL buffer when the buffer size is 0.

+/* Simplified asprintf. */
+char *kasprintf(gfp_t gfp, const char *fmt, ...)
+{
+ va_list ap;
+ unsigned int len;
+ char *p;
+
+ va_start(ap, fmt);
+ len = vsnprintf(NULL, 0, fmt, ap);
+ va_end(ap);
+
+ p = kmalloc(len+1, gfp);
+ if (!p)
+ return NULL;
+ va_start(ap, fmt);
+ vsnprintf(p, len+1, fmt, ap);
+ va_end(ap);
+ return p;
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(kasprintf);

Randy.Dunlap wrote:
> Why do we want a separate source file for this one function?
>
Because if it shared a file with something else, someone would complain
about it bloating code which doesn't use it... At the moment there are
no in-tree users (though I'm sure there's something out there with an
open-coded version of this), but we'll be needing it for Xen.
I'm happy to fold it into vsprintf.c though.

Andrew Morton wrote:
> On Tue, 20 Jun 2006 23:04:44 -0400
> Kyle McMartin <kyle@parisc-linux.org> wrote:
>
>> On Tue, Jun 20, 2006 at 04:57:16PM -0700, Jeremy Fitzhardinge wrote:
>>> +char *kasprintf(gfp_t gfp, const char *fmt, ...)
>>> +{
>> Why not just asprintf? We don't have ksprintf...
> asprintf() doesn't take a gfp_t arg.
>
Or, more generally: if we change the API, change the name. kmalloc() is
different from malloc() as it is invoked differently, as is kasprintf().
printk() was arguably a mistake, although it's semi-justified a posteori
since it takes the priority pseudo-argument now.
